Do you need a permit for pool enclosure / screen cage in Chicago, IL?

Yes

Yes — a permit is required for pool enclosure / screen cage in Chicago, IL. The work must be inspected before it can be closed out, and a licensed contractor generally has to pull the permit.

Chicago enforces its own building code with licensed-trade requirements, so electrical and plumbing work carries higher permitted labor cost than surrounding suburbs.

What drives your price here

  • Enclosure footprint and height
  • Mansard versus gable roof style
  • Screen type including no-see-um and pet screen
  • Design wind speed for the parcel
  • Existing deck footing capacity
